Keith Krach is currently, CEO of 3Points, Inc., an investment holding company, Chairman of the Board at DocuSign Corp and is also the Chairman of the Board of Trustees at Purdue University.

After earning his degree in industrial engineering from Purdue as a General Motors Scholar and an MBA from Harvard University as a GM Fellow, Keith Krach worked at GM where he became the youngest-ever vice president at the age of 26.

After 10 years with GM, Krach headed out to Silicon Valley to join the founding team of Rasna Corporation. Krach helped lead Rasna to be recognized as #3 on the Inc. 100 list of Fastest-Growing Companies and was sold in 1995 to Parametric Technologies for $500 million.

Keith Krach co-founded Ariba in 1996, serving as CEO and Chairman of the Board for 7 years. During his tenure as CEO, Keith Krach took Ariba public, ultimately achieving a market capitalization of $34 billion.

In honor of his accomplishments in e-business, Ernst & Young named Keith Krach the 2000 National Entrepreneur of the Year, the same year in which he was honored at the World Economic Forum in Davos, Switzerland, with the Technology Pioneer Award.
